The Role

We are looking for an experienced Senior Disrepair Planner to coordinate complex housing disrepair cases from inspection through to completion, ensuring works are delivered efficiently, compliantly and with a strong focus on customer service.

Key Responsibilities

  • Lead and support a team of Disrepair Schedulers.
  • Manage workloads and optimise trade diaries.
  • Plan and coordinate disrepair works from inspection through to completion.
  • Liaise with contractors, internal teams and key stakeholders.
  • Ensure resources, materials and approvals are in place.
  • Monitor complex cases and provide regular updates.
  • Maintain accurate records and ensure compliance with legal and regulatory requirements.
  • Monitor performance and identify areas for improvement.
  • Support and develop the wider scheduling team.

About You

The ideal candidate will have

  • Experience within housing repairs, disrepair or property services.
  • A good understanding of the housing disrepair process.
  • Previous experience in planning, scheduling or coordinating repairs.
  • Strong leadership and organisational skills.
  • Excellent communication and stakeholder-management skills.
  • The ability to manage competing priorities and solve problems effectively.
  • A strong customer-focused approach.
